func observeSpan(ctx context.Context) (*ObservedSpan, error) {
	span := opentracing.SpanFromContext(ctx)
	if span == nil {
		return nil, errNoSpanObserved
	}
	sc, ok := span.Context().(jaeger.SpanContext)
	if !ok {
		return &ObservedSpan{}, nil
	}
	observedSpan := &ObservedSpan{
		TraceID: fmt.Sprintf("%x", sc.TraceID()),
		Sampled: sc.IsSampled(),
		Baggage: span.BaggageItem(BaggageKey),
	}
	log.Printf("Observed span %+v", observedSpan)
	return observedSpan, nil
}

// Start starts the test server called by the Client and other upstream servers.
func (s *Server) Start() error {
	if s.HostPort == "" {
		s.HostPort = ":" + common.DefaultServerPort
	}
	channelOpts := &tchannel.ChannelOptions{
		Tracer: s.Tracer,
	}
	ch, err := tchannel.NewChannel(common.DefaultServiceName, channelOpts)
	if err != nil {
		return err
	}

	if err := ch.ListenAndServe(s.HostPort); err != nil {
		return err
	}
	s.HostPort = ch.PeerInfo().HostPort // override in case it was ":0"
	log.Printf("Started tchannel server at %s\n", s.HostPort)
	s.Ch = ch
	return nil
}
